FlexPro
HistoryBase
Ingénierie
Formation
Téléchargements
Support FlexPro
Connaissance
Communauté
À propos de nous
Références
Emplois
Contact général
Liste des revendeurs
Support FlexPro
FR
DE
EN
Porte-plaquette
Produits et solutions
Support et téléchargements
Entreprise
Magazine
Contact
Langue
MyWeisang

Paramètres du compte.

Topic

Indexzugriff und Datensatzvergleich

Page d'accueil ' Communauté ' FPScript ' Accès à l'index et comparaison des ensembles de données

Voir les messages de 3 - 1 à 3 (sur un total de 3)
  • Auteur
    Messages
  • #33222
    Markus Klamke
    Participant

    Hallo,
    ich arbeite mit der FlexPro Standard Version und habe mit ValuesInInterval() eine Indexliste erstellt. Diese Indexliste möchte ich nun anpassen, indem ich die Indexe für einen anderen Datensatz, der Zeichenketten enthält, benutze und anhand der Zeichenketten entscheide, oder der Index in der Liste bleiben kann oder entfernt werden muss.
    Ich stelle mir das ungefähr so vor:
    [code]
    Dim idx
    idx = ValuesInInterval(Konzentration, 7,7,EVENT_INDEX)

    For Each Value i In idx do
    If Datensatz_mit_Zeichenkette[i] == “gesuchter Zeichensatz” Then

    //wenn die Zeichenkette nicht in der Zeile i im Datensatz vorhanden ist, soll der Index aus idx gelöscht werden

    End
    end
    [/code]

    Gibt es eine Möglichkeit diese Aufgabe in FlexPro zu lösen?

    #33224
    Markus Klamke
    Participant

    Hallo,
    ich arbeite mit der FlexPro Standard Version und habe mit ValuesInInterval() eine Indexliste erstellt. Diese Indexliste möchte ich nun anpassen, indem ich die Indexe für einen anderen Datensatz, der Zeichenketten enthält, benutze und anhand der Zeichenketten entscheide, oder der Index in der Liste bleiben kann oder entfernt werden muss.
    Ich stelle mir das ungefähr so vor:
    [code]
    Dim idx
    idx = ValuesInInterval(Konzentration, 7,7,EVENT_INDEX)

    For Each Value i In idx do
    If Datensatz_mit_Zeichenkette[i] == “gesuchter Zeichensatz” Then

    //wenn die Zeichenkette nicht in der Zeile i im Datensatz vorhanden ist, soll der Index aus idx gelöscht werden

    End
    end
    [/code]

    Gibt es eine Möglichkeit diese Aufgabe in FlexPro zu lösen?

    #33223
    Bernhard Kantz
    Participant

    Use the [b]concatenation[/b] operator for this:
    [code]
    Dim idx, idx2
    idx = ValuesInInterval(Konzentration, 7,7,EVENT_INDEX)
    For Each Value i In idx do
    If Datensatz_mit_Zeichenkette[i] == “gesuchter Zeichensatz” Then
    idx2 := i
    End
    End
    return idx2
    [/code]
    support@weisang.com

Voir les messages de 3 - 1 à 3 (sur un total de 3)
  • Vous devez être connecté pour répondre à ce sujet.